Hi Priya — welcome aboard, and here's where things stand after last night's cut-over. The Grovelight sweeper is now live in the new cluster and has already reclaimed about 400 orphaned volumes and a pile of stale load balancers nobody owned. Old sweeper is fully retired; don't touch it. The only wrinkle was a permissions gap on snapshot deletion, fixed around 2am. If anything looks off, the sweeper logs to the shared dashboard. Its behaviour is entirely controlled by the following configuration values:

deployment values, tawif-kageg:
zorael:
  log_level: debug
  metrics_host: metrics.zorael.qorvelsys.internal
  pin: 3988
  pool_size: 32

Driftpost CI Note — Digest Scheduler Flakes. Plugin authors: if your batch email digest tests hang in CI, the usual culprit is the scheduler clock stub. Driftpost pins the virtual clock at job start, so any plugin that calls the real system time will wait forever for a window that never opens. Use the provided FrozenClock fixture and advance time explicitly between digest windows. If the run still stalls, capture the scheduler state dump and attach the trace token printed beneath this note.

session token of fadug-tafof = htk6_72dc39

## Step 2: Cut over spooler traffic

Drain the legacy Quillpress spooler before starting the new one. Check queue depth hits zero, then stop the old process. Do not restart both; duplicate job dispatch will double-print. Verify the new instance picks up pending jobs within a minute. Apply the following configuration values to the new service.

service settings:
ralael:
  pin: 7453
  tenant: zorath
  seal: seal_087806e4
  metrics_host: metrics.ralael.paliqworks.example
  standby_team: fraath
  escalation: praok-istiel
  nonce: 10e083

INTERNAL MEMO
To: Sales Leads
Re: Orveta Retail Pilot

The pilot with Orveta, a 40-store grocery chain in the Lathbury area, begins next month. Eight stores will run our Queuemark checkout module for twelve weeks. Success criteria: basket scan time, staff adoption, and uptime above 99%. Dres Halvan owns the account; route all pricing questions to him, not the client. Do not reference Orveta in external decks or prospect calls until the joint announcement. Before you brief your teams, note the following strictly confidential point.

board note of kadug-tawig: Only 5 of the 100 pilot accounts renewed Oliath, so a churn review is set for April 15.